Road of Prosperity: Favorable business development momentum in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one, NW China’s Xinjiang

Feeding wheat on one side and producing noodles on the other, the company’s production lines were working in an organized manner.

Around 19 o’clock on September 3, 2023, the machines in the production workshops of the Jinshahe Noodle Co., Ltd. were still roaring in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one, northwest China's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region.

Photo shows the Jinshahe Noodle Co., Ltd. has realized automatic production in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one, northwest China's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region. (Photo by Shiliuyun-Xinjiang Daily/ Zheng Zhuo)

At the entrance of the workshop, rows of monitors presented the detailed process of how wheat is made into noodles. After the wheat from Kazakhstan enters the milling workshop, it will go through several grinding processes and be transformed into fine flour. After the processes of dough making, pressing, cutting, drying and packing, different specifications of noodle products are produced.

The company has realized production automation in the enclosed workshop, even the machines for piling up the noodles can adjust where to place the products at any time according to the product delivery conditions.

Based on its cutting-edge science, technology, and innovation abilities, the company has been awarded as a national high-tech enterprise and "little giant" enterprise in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region.

Jinshahe Group, a private agro-processing enterprise engaged in the production of flour and noodles, has been assessed by the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Affairs as a national key leading enterprise in agricultural industrialization.

Why did such an enterprise choose to settle in the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one?

High-quality raw grain is fundamental for the production of quality noodles. Kazakhstan is one of the world's leading wheat exporters. The finely milled wheat from Kazakhstan has great toughness and a high gluten degree. The finished products made from this wheat are rich in wheat flavor, and are smooth and chewy, and their quality is widely praised in the industry.

"The reason why we settled our business in the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one is that it is close to Kazakhstan." Yin Feihong, the person in charge of Jinshahe Noodle Co., Ltd., said that under the guidance of the Belt and Road Initiative, coupled with the superimposed advantages of the policies of Alashankou City, in early 2018, the company chose to settle in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one after a number of visits, and started operation in the same year.

In early 2018, Jinshahe Group settled in the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one, established the Jinshahe Noodle Co., Ltd., and started to operate in the same year. (Photo offered by the Media Convergence Center of Alashankou City)

In recent years, Alashankou City has made great efforts to create a market-oriented, law-based and international business environment, and provided infrastructure and high-quality services for grain processing and trading enterprises in the Comprehensive Bonded Zone. In particular, after the bulk grain transshipment line was put into use, the carrying capacity of the park and the self-circulation capacity of the enterprises have been greatly enhanced. With the help of the bulk grain transportation line, only one person is needed to unload the wheat and transport it directly to the enterprise, which has greatly improved the efficiency of the grain processing and trading enterprises.

On the north side of Jinshahe Company’s plant, there are 20 conical steel silos with a height of more than 30 meters, which can store 200,000 tons of wheat at one time. Adjacent to the silos is the railway line that leads directly to the Alataw Comprehensive Bonded Zone, and wheat imported from Kazakhstan can be shipped directly to the enterprise through the bulk grain transshipment line.

"After wheat enters the Comprehensive Bonded Zone, there will be no tariffs and no quota restrictions, so the cost can be effectively controlled." Yin Feihong told the reporter that the workshop runs 24 hours a day, the workers change shifts, but the equipment doesn't stop. Now, the company's milling workshop has a capacity of 750 tons of wheat per day, and can produce 400 tons of noodles per day at full capacity.

Batches of high-quality imported wheat are produced into high-quality wheat products. In the company's product display area, the entire wall of shelves is full of various types of noodles. The word "Hamai Noodles", which means "noodles made of wheat from Kazakhstan", is printed prominently on the package of each product. At present, the company has more than 30 kinds of products, which are sold all around the country and are widely praised by customers.

Yin Feihong said, the company promotes its specialty products, such as Hamai noodles and scallion oil noodles, at various exhibitions and sales events such as the 2023 (China) Eurasia Commodity and Trade Expo. The company has been developing new products according to market demand and making great efforts to seize market opportunities to achieve high-quality development under the Belt and Road Initiative.
